Fossil Hunters at Homosassa Public Library

  • When: Thursday, June 18, 2026,  2:00 pm -  3:00 pm
  • Location: 4100 South Grandmarch Avenue, Homosassa, FL, 34446
  • Cost: Free

This is your chance to step into a paleontologist’s boots! Tweens and teens will create fossils, build mini dino ecosystems, and immerse themselves in the mysteries of the prehistoric era.
This program is intended for kids ages 10-13.

Weekly Schedule-
June 4: Fossil Formation
Fossils aren’t always easy to find, but they’re easy to make! Press small dinosaur figures, shells, and leaves into air-dry clay to create your own take-home fossil.

June 11: Reading Rocks!
Discover the world of rocks and minerals through stories and hands-on fun! Join us as we dig in and become geologists for a day!

June 18: Prehistoric Magnets
Preserve a prehistoric memento! Draw a dinosaur eye, mosquito, or another design of your choosing, then cover it with a clear glass gem to create a cool magnified effect. Add a magnet to showcase your creation for all to see!

June 25: Perler Bead Dinosaurs
Dig into some prehistoric pixelated fun! Design different dinosaurs using Perler beads.

July 9: Build a Dinosaur Terrarium
Wish you could have a pet dinosaur? Now is your chance! Create a miniature prehistoric habitat using gravel, tiny plants, and a pocket-sized dinosaur.

July 16: Dinosorigami
Turn your favorite prehistoric companions into origami art.
